Versatility in Different Working Environments


This welding method performs well in a variety of environments, including outdoor sites and remote locations. It does not rely heavily on shielding gases or complex accessories, allowing welders to work effectively in windy or uneven conditions. This flexibility makes the process suitable for construction sites, shipyards, and maintenance work where environmental control is limited.


Strong Performance on Thick and Heavy Materials


Manual metal arc welding is particularly effective for welding thick metals and heavy structures. The process produces deep penetration, resulting in strong and durable weld joints. Industries such as construction, mining, and heavy equipment manufacturing continue to use this technique because it meets their strength and safety requirements. This capability keeps the method relevant where structural integrity is critical.
